Output 741554050ad8252a15f175071f21e7a9b624464a44b4be2f6b45d2fceb49f530:4

value
33592805
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3dfe77cda7b930123fc946c7b5480f00857ce7a1 OP_EQUAL
address
MDYxHsq6eCPxuCG59dUJ5ocudE3LWKZoEz
transaction
741554050ad8252a15f175071f21e7a9b624464a44b4be2f6b45d2fceb49f530
spent
true